Kelsenellenelvian Posted July 14, 2005 Share Posted July 14, 2005 (edited) Download here. <------Sorry for the sudden new release but there was a couple of issues that really needed fixed.3.6 - 3.61 Changelog:Made user manual part of the lang file.User manual is now part of the "options" buttons.Made the default wallpaper part of the actual theme.Fixed alignment of the config wizard.Added Korean Language.Fixed OS dependancy bug windows 2003 is now recognized as "03".3.6Changelog:Fixed "Unterminated String Constant" errors. (Thanks RayOK)Fixed WPI not loading because .hta extension is not registered.Re-tooled the options menu.Gave the main interface a face lift.Discovered WPI supports pictures in the description pop-up boxes.Added Manual button to the main interface. (Thanks Blinkdt)Added Tools and Graphics Folders.Added Unnatended Audio Player (UAP). (Thanks Bi0haZarD)Added a full user manual.Added Universal Silent Switch Finder (USSF).Added A Picture section to the Config wizard. (Thanks Almulder)Two new languages: Danish Language. Arabic Language.Moved FontInstaller, VideoChanger, Cmdow, UAP and USSF to the tools folder.A lot of work went into this one and several members of MSFN devoted quit a bit of effort to it.Lets keep the discussion here.
